Strawberry (STRW) quarterly earnings analysis examines market volatility, analyst upgrades, and earnings momentum with institutional investor focus and future outlook. Strawberry Fields REIT Inc. (STRW) reported first-quarter 2026 earnings per share of $0.17, surpassing the consensus estimate of $0.1479 by 14.94%. Revenue figures were not disclosed in the report. The stock experienced a slight decline of 0.23%, suggesting a muted reaction to the earnings beat.

The company’s better-than-expected earnings may reflect solid operational execution during the quarter. As a real estate investment trust (REIT) focused on skilled nursing and long-term care properties, Strawberry Fields likely benefited from stable occupancy levels and effective cost management. The EPS surprise of nearly 15% indicates that profitability came in ahead of analyst projections, possibly driven by lower-than-anticipated property-level expenses or favorable lease adjustments. While no revenue data was provided, the REIT’s portfolio performance—including rent collections and property acquisitions—could have supported the earnings upside. Margin trends remain a key focus; the reported operating margins may have improved compared to prior periods, though specific figures were not disclosed. Additionally, the company’s balance sheet management, including interest rate hedging and debt refinancing, may have contributed to the positive earnings outcome. The quarter’s results underscore the resilience of Strawberry Fields’ asset base in a challenging macroeconomic environment, with potential tailwinds from broader healthcare real estate demand.

Management did not issue formal guidance during this earnings release, but the company’s strategic priorities are expected to center on portfolio optimization and capital allocation. The REIT may continue to pursue accretive acquisitions while maintaining disciplined underwriting standards. Looking ahead, operations could benefit from demographic trends supporting long-term care demand. However, risks remain, including sensitivity to interest rate movements, which may impact borrowing costs and property valuations. Regulatory shifts in healthcare reimbursement—particularly changes to Medicaid or Medicare—could also affect tenant operators’ financial health and, consequently, rent payments. Additionally, the company might face pressure from rising operating expenses tied to labor and insurance costs. Strawberry Fields’ management is likely focused on maintaining high occupancy rates and extending lease durations to mitigate these risks. The earnings beat may provide some confidence, but the lack of explicit forward guidance leaves room for caution among investors monitoring the REIT’s growth trajectory.

The slight 0.23% stock decline following the earnings release suggests that the market focused on factors beyond the EPS beat—possibly the absence of revenue data or concerns about near-term headwinds. Some analysts may view the earnings surprise as a positive sign, indicating better-than-expected operational efficiency. Others, however, could be cautious given the lack of revenue disclosure and the broader economic uncertainties affecting healthcare REITs. What to watch next: upcoming portfolio updates, such as occupancy trends, same-store rent growth, and acquisition pipeline details. Investors may also monitor the company’s ability to sustain margins in a high-interest-rate environment. Any future commentary on dividend coverage or leverage ratios could further influence sentiment. Overall, the quarter highlights Strawberry Fields’ ability to exceed profit estimates, but the stock’s muted reaction implies that more transparency on top-line metrics and guidance will be needed to drive sustained investor interest.
